Developer in Test

Endeavour Recruitment has an exciting new contract opportunity for a Software Developer in Test to join an international security client in The Hague, Netherlands. It is essential you possess valid/current SC or NATO Secret Clearance. This is initially a 5 month contract at an all-in rate of €53EUR per hour.

 

The successful Software Developer in Test will be responsible for the following –

  • Our client is looking for a motivated, skilled and experienced software developer to kick-start the integration of automated regression testing in their CI/CD system build on Azure Devops.
  • The application under test is a large scale (> 1M LOC) Windows Forms application providing support to the full planning cycle of the client’s operations.
  • The application uses an interface similar to Office 2016 and is mostly built using DevExpress components. The chosen testing framework to use for the project is Appium + WinAppDriver. This framework is the supported Microsoft framework, uses the same protocol and principles of the leading Web test tool (Selenium) and replaces CodedUI which VS2019 is the last version to support. The test specification will be developed in C#.
  • The goal of the project is to complete in 5 months (800 hours) from scratch, the automated test skeleton development, CI adjustment and integration, communication and minimal documentation for a set (minimum 6) of representative large-scale regression scenarios on two applications (OPT and OMT).

The successful Software Developer in Test must have the following experience –

  • MUST HAVE VALID/CURRENT SC OR NATO SECRET CLEARANCE.
  • University degree in Computer Science/Engineering or equivalent
  • Strong C#, Microsoft .Net experience
  • Experience with test development (particularly integration, system and regression tests)
  • Experience with Appium or Selenium
  • Knowledge of WinForms controls / applications
  • Experience with Azure Devops CI/CD is a plus
